Sounds like you got into what I did. Virginia Creeper. I have a terrible itch!!! It is the most unpleasant thing and so far I have no clue how to get rid of it. I am using gallons of alcohol since it seems to be the only thing that relieves the itch for even a few minutes.
Not many people are allergic to Virginia Creeper but it sounds like you may be. It is not an oil based poison, it's crystal based and feels like tiny needles in the blisters.
Hope you are feeling better! Wish I was. :-( |